- 1Proportion2 marks
6 identical cupcakes cost £12.30. Work out the cost of 5 of the same cupcakes.
- 2Angles2 marks
An isosceles triangle has an apex angle of 84°. Work out one of the two equal base angles.
- 3Probability (Higher)3 marks
A biased coin lands on heads with probability 0.2. It is thrown 500 times. How many heads would you expect?
- 4Bar Charts2 marks
On a bar chart each gridline square stands for 2 people. A bar is 7 squares tall. How many people does it show?
- 5Negative Numbers2 marks
At midnight the temperature in Fort William is -2°C. By noon it has risen by 13°C. What is the temperature at noon?
